Computer >> 컴퓨터 >  >> 프로그램 작성 >> MySQL
  • C 프로그래밍
  •   
  • C++
  •   
  • Redis
  •   
  • BASH 프로그래밍
  •   
  • Python
  •   
  • Java
  •   
  • 데이터 베이스
  •   
  • HTML
  •   
  • JavaScript
  •   
  • 프로그램 작성
  •   
  • CSS
  •   
  • Ruby
  •   
  • SQL
  •   
  • IOS
  •   
  • Android
  •   
  • MongoDB
  •   
  • MySQL
  •   
  • C#
  •   
  • PHP
  •   
  • SQL Server
  • MySQL

    1. MySQL은 가장 높은 값에서 가장 낮은 값으로 정렬합니까?

      가장 높은 값에서 가장 낮은 값으로 정렬하려면 ORDER BY DESC 명령을 사용할 수 있습니다 - select *from yourTableName order by yourColumnName DESC; 가장 낮은 것에서 가장 높은 것으로 결과를 원하면 ORDER BY ASC 명령을 사용할 수 있습니다 - select *from yourTableName order by yourColumnName ASC; 먼저 테이블을 생성하겠습니다 - mysql> create table DemoTable (    Valu

    2. MySQL int 열을 10000에서 시작하여 1씩 자동 증가하도록 설정하시겠습니까?

      먼저 테이블을 생성해 보겠습니다. 여기에서 UserId를 AUTO_INCREMENT PRIMARY KEY -로 설정했습니다. mysql> create table DemoTable (    UserId int NOT NULL AUTO_INCREMENT PRIMARY KEY ); Query OK, 0 rows affected (0.72 sec) 다음은 int 열을 10000에서 시작하여 1씩 자동 증가하도록 설정하는 쿼리입니다 - mysql> alter table DemoTable AUTO_INCREMEN

    3. 쿼리에 새 열을 추가하고 값을 지정하는 MySQL SELECT?

      MySQL 쿼리에 열을 추가하고 값을 지정하려면 아래 구문을 사용하십시오 - select yourColumnName1,yourColumnName2,.....N ,yourValue AS anyAliasName from yourTableName; 먼저 테이블을 생성하겠습니다 - mysql> create table DemoTable (    Id int NOT NULL AUTO_INCREMENT PRIMARY KEY,    FirstName varchar(20) ); Query OK, 0 row

    4. MySQL에서 날짜를 'dd/mm/yyyy'에서 'yyyymmdd'로 변환

      날짜를 dd/mm/yyyy에서 yyyymmdd로 변환하려면 date_format() 메서드를 사용할 수 있습니다. 먼저 테이블을 생성하겠습니다 - mysql> create table DemoTable (    Id int NOT NULL AUTO_INCREMENT PRIMARY KEY,    Admissiondate varchar(200) ); Query OK, 0 rows affected (0.54 sec) 삽입 명령을 사용하여 테이블에 일부 레코드 삽입 - mysql> insert

    5. MySQL에서 이름에 공백이 있는 테이블을 생성할 수 있습니까?

      MySQL에서 테이블 이름에 공백이 있는 테이블을 생성하려면 백틱을 사용해야 합니다. 그렇지 않으면 오류가 발생합니다. 먼저 이름에 공백이 있는 테이블을 생성하면 어떤 오류가 발생하는지 살펴보겠습니다. 예를 들어 아래의 Demo Table 테이블 이름: mysql> create table Demo Table (    Id int NOT NULL AUTO_INCREMENT PRIMARY KEY,    EmployeeFirstName varchar(20),    Employe

    6. MySQL에서 필드 값으로 사용자 정의 정렬을 수행하는 방법은 무엇입니까?

      MySQL에서 필드 값으로 사용자 정의 정렬을 수행하려면 ORDER BY에서 FIELD() 메소드를 사용하십시오. 먼저 테이블을 생성해 보겠습니다. mysql> create table DemoTable (StudentId int); Query OK, 0 rows affected (0.58 sec) 다음은 삽입 명령을 사용하여 테이블에 일부 레코드를 삽입하는 쿼리입니다. mysql> insert into DemoTable values(100); Query OK, 1 row affected (0.17 sec) mysql&g

    7. MySQL의 새 열에서 두 열의 차이를 얻는 방법은 무엇입니까?

      먼저 새 열의 차이를 계산할 열이 있는 테이블을 생성하겠습니다. − mysql> create table DemoTable (    Id int NOT NULL AUTO_INCREMENT PRIMARY KEY,    LowValue int,    HighValue int ); Query OK, 0 rows affected (0.62 sec) 삽입 명령을 사용하여 테이블에 일부 레코드 삽입 - mysql> insert into DemoTable(LowValue,HighV

    8. MySQL 보기를 사용하여 숫자에 구분 기호를 추가하는 방법은 무엇입니까?

      먼저 테이블을 생성하겠습니다 - Create table DemoTable( StudentId int);Query OK, 영향을 받는 행 0개(0.62초) 삽입 명령을 사용하여 테이블에 일부 레코드 삽입 - insert into DemoTable values(222333444);Query OK, 1개의 row가 영향을 받음(0.22초) 다음은 select 문을 사용하여 테이블의 모든 레코드를 표시하는 쿼리입니다 - DemoTable에서 *선택; 이것은 다음과 같은 출력을 생성합니다 - +-----------+| 학생 ID

    9. MySQL에서 탭으로 구분된 Select 문을 만드는 방법은 무엇입니까?

      탭으로 구분된 select 문을 생성하려면 MySQL의 CONCAT() 함수를 사용할 수 있습니다. 다음은 구문입니다: select concat(yourColumnName1,"\t",yourColumnName2) AS anyAliasName from yourTableName; 먼저 테이블을 생성해 보겠습니다. mysql> create table DemoTable (    Id int NOT NULL AUTO_INCREMENT PRIMARY KEY,    FirstName

    10. MySQL에서 AM/PM으로 시간을 정렬하는 방법은 무엇입니까?

      MySQL에서 AM/PM으로 시간을 정렬하려면 ORDER BY STR_TO_DATE()를 사용할 수 있습니다. 다음은 구문입니다 - select yourColumnName from yourTableName ORDER BY STR_TO_DATE(yourColumnName , '%l:%i %p'); 먼저 테이블을 생성하겠습니다 - mysql> create table DemoTable (    Id int NOT NULL AUTO_INCREMENT PRIMARY KEY,    U

    11. MySQL에서 키워드이기도 한 열을 선택하시겠습니까?

      MySQL에서 키워드이기도 한 열을 선택하려면 열 이름 주위에 백틱을 사용해야 합니다. select가 MySQL의 키워드라는 것을 알고 있듯이 새 테이블을 생성할 때 열 이름을 select로 고려하십시오. 테이블을 생성해 보겠습니다. mysql> create table DemoTable (`select` varchar(100)); Query OK, 0 rows affected (0.53 sec) 다음은 삽입 명령을 사용하여 테이블에 일부 레코드를 삽입하는 쿼리입니다. mysql> insert into DemoTable

    12. MySQL 쿼리에서 첫 번째 단어를 선택하시겠습니까?

      MySQL 쿼리에서 첫 번째 단어를 선택하려면 SUBSTRING_INDEX()를 사용할 수 있습니다. 다음은 구문입니다 - select substring_index(yourColumnName,' ',1) as anyAliasName from yourTableName; 먼저 테이블을 생성하겠습니다 - mysql> create table DemoTable (    StudentId int NOT NULL AUTO_INCREMENT PRIMARY KEY,    StudentFul

    13. MySQL에서 하나를 제외한 모든 레코드 표시

      IN()을 사용하여 MySQL에서 하나를 제외한 모든 레코드를 표시할 수 있습니다. 먼저 테이블을 생성하겠습니다 - 테이블 생성 DemoTable( Id int, FirstName varchar(20));Query OK, 영향을 받는 행 0개(0.57초) 삽입 명령을 사용하여 테이블에 일부 레코드 삽입 - DemoTable 값에 삽입(90,David);쿼리 OK, 1행 영향(0.20초) 다음은 select 문을 사용하여 테이블의 모든 레코드를 표시하는 쿼리입니다 - DemoTable에서 *선택; 이것은 다음과 같은 출력을

    14. MySQL 쿼리에서 날짜 YYYYMMDD를 YY-MM-DD로 변환하는 방법은 무엇입니까?

      MySQL에서 날짜 YYYYMMDD를 YY-MM-DD로 변환하려면 아래 구문을 사용하십시오 - select date_format(str_to_date(yourColumnName, '%Y%m%d'),'%Y-%m-%d') from yourTableName; 먼저 테이블을 생성하겠습니다 - mysql> create table DemoTable (    ClientId int NOT NULL AUTO_INCREMENT PRIMARY KEY,    ClientProjec

    15. MySQL에서 정렬하고 값을 증가시키시겠습니까?

      사용자 정의 변수와 함께 업데이트 명령을 사용할 수 있습니다. 먼저 테이블을 생성하겠습니다 - mysql> create table DemoTable (    FirstName varchar(20),    Position int ); Query OK, 0 rows affected (0.71 sec) 삽입 명령을 사용하여 테이블에 일부 레코드 삽입 - mysql> insert into DemoTable values('Chris',100); Query OK, 1 row aff

    16. MySQL에서 행의 특정 기호 수를 계산하는 방법은 무엇입니까?

      LENGTH()를 사용하여 행의 특정 기호 수를 계산할 수 있습니다. 먼저 테이블을 생성하겠습니다 - mysql> create table DemoTable (    Value varchar(200) ); Query OK, 0 rows affected (0.54 sec) 삽입 명령을 사용하여 테이블에 일부 레코드 삽입 - mysql> insert into DemoTable values('?1234?6789?5656?324?'); Query OK, 1 row affected (0.17 sec

    17. MySQL에서 /*는 무엇을 의미합니까?

      이것은 일종의 주석입니다. /*는 주석의 시작이고 */는 주석의 끝입니다. 댓글 작성 방법을 구현하고 표시해 보겠습니다. /* 이것은 첫 번째 MySQL 프로그램입니다. */ MySQL은 위의 주석을 무시합니다. 예를 들어 보겠습니다. 여기에 /* 및 */로 주석을 작성했습니다. create table DemoTable( PersonId int NOT NULL AUTO_INCREMENT PRIMARY KEY, PersonName varchar(20), PersonAge int);Query OK, 0개의 행이 영향을 받았습니

    18. MySQL에서 bit(1) 필드를 표시하는 방법은 무엇입니까?

      먼저 테이블을 생성해 보겠습니다. 여기에서 열은 bit(1) − 유형입니다. mysql> create table DemoTable (    isCaptured bit(1) ); Query OK, 0 rows affected (1.00 sec) 삽입 명령을 사용하여 테이블에 일부 레코드 삽입 - mysql> insert into DemoTable values(0); Query OK, 1 row affected (0.26 sec) mysql> insert into DemoTable values(1);

    19. MySQL에서 TIME 유형을 사용하는 방법은 무엇입니까?

      먼저 테이블을 생성해 보겠습니다. 그 안에서 우리는 로그인 시간을 얻기 위해 유형이 TIME인 열을 설정했습니다 - mysql> create table DemoTable (    Id int NOT NULL AUTO_INCREMENT PRIMARY KEY,    LoginTime TIME NULL ); Query OK, 0 rows affected (0.69 sec) 삽입 명령을 사용하여 테이블에 레코드 삽입 - mysql> insert into DemoTable(LoginTime)

    20. MySQL에서 정수가 있는 문자열에서 최대값을 얻는 방법은 무엇입니까?

      이를 위해 MAX()와 함께 CAST()를 사용할 수 있습니다. 문자열은 문자열과 정수로 채워져 있으므로 예를 들어 STU201과 같이 CAST()를 사용해야 합니다. 먼저 테이블을 생성하겠습니다 - mysql> create table DemoTable (    Id int NOT NULL AUTO_INCREMENT PRIMARY KEY,    StudentBookCode varchar(200) ); Query OK, 0 rows affected (0.56 sec) 삽입 명령을 사용하여

    Total 4564 -컴퓨터  FirstPage PreviousPage NextPage LastPage CurrentPage:112/229  20-컴퓨터/Page Goto:1 106 107 108 109 110 111 112 113 114 115 116 117 118